Application
2-Morpholinoethyl isocyanide can be used for the synthesis of:
It can also be used as a ligand in bis-cyclometalated iridium complexes for the organic light emitting diodes (OLEDs).
- Nitrogen acyclic carbene (NAC) complexes to be used as catalysts for the synthesis of phenol and hydration of alkynes.
- Variety of imidazo[1,2-a]pyridines and α-acylaminoamides by Ugi condensation reaction.
- 2-Aminobenzoxazoles and 3-aminobenzoxazines having important therapeutic activities.

Other Notes
Potent coupling reagent for peptide synthesis giving higher yields and less racemization than DCCI; Reagent used in a Passerini-like reaction to alpha-hydroxy amides
